When contacting counselors, ask about their exact fees, whether they accept insurance, and if sliding-scale rates are available for those with financial constraints.
Look for counselors who provide clear information about their qualifications and are willing to discuss their approach before you commit. A good sign is transparency about fees upfront and a willingness to explain how they work. Be cautious of providers who pressure you into long-term contracts immediately, operate cash-only with no receipt, or have little verifiable information beyond an online listing. Licensed counselors should be able to discuss their credentials and experience openly.

Start by identifying the type of counseling you need, then contact providers to ask about their experience, credentials, availability, and fees. Many counselors offer a brief initial consultation to see if you're a good fit before committing to ongoing sessions.
Insurance acceptance varies by counselor. When you contact a provider, ask whether they are in-network with your plan, what your out-of-pocket costs might be, and whether they offer self-pay options or sliding-scale fees.
